Dogecoin Plummets 39% Amid Fading Meme Coin Interest

Dogecoin (DOGE) has taken a hit, declining by 39% in 2026 and ranking among the worst performers in the top 10 cryptocurrencies.

The decline reflects fading public interest in meme coins, with attention shifting towards technology sectors like artificial intelligence and space exploration.

Geopolitical tensions in the Middle East and a hawkish Federal Reserve monetary policy outlook have suppressed crypto prices, encouraging investors to favor lower-risk assets.

Dogecoin has struggled to maintain critical price thresholds despite its prominent position in meme coins. The launch of a Dogecoin-linked exchange-traded fund (ETF) in the United States has not stopped its fall, with price action approaching lows last seen in October 2023.
